GWT目前的状况如何?

我目前正在开发一个复杂的Web应用程序,我发现javascript / jquery开发对于某些事情非常具有挑战性。 所以我开始寻找替代工具。

我认为GWT可能就是我一直在寻找的东西。 在开发过程中,我曾经多次想到“如果我只是用Java编程的话。” 我想要的function主要围绕OOP和重用性,我发现很难在javascript中获得。

但是,我想了解GWT的可行性。 我做了一些搜索,并阅读了一些关于GWT一年前的看法。 但我很好奇现在情况如何。 许多开发人员使用它吗? 它在增长吗? 你看到GWT从现在开始使用多年了吗?

GWT肯定会在谷歌产品中开始增长。

  • Google Buzz和Google Moderator一样使用GWT,
  • 新的Google Web Fonts v2是使用GWT构建的。
  • Orkut团队的人员在过去几周内为GWT代码库做了大量贡献(让UiBinder生成一个大的HTML字符串,然后将“渲染”子树包装到小部件中)。
  • 新的Google网上论坛是使用GWT构建的。
  • 他们将启动 RequestFactory作为共享相同协议的一种方式,甚至是您的Web应用程序(在GWT中)和您的移动应用程序(对于Android)之间的相同代码。
  • Rovio去年五月推出了Angry Birds Chrome ,感谢GWT和ForPlay (它使Java中的代码库与“HTML5”,Flash,Java和Android相同!)。
  • Apache Wave(Google Wave的继任者)仍然使用GWT作为其UI。
  • 等等

由于Wayback Machine,您还可以查看项目成员数量随时间的增长情况。 比较2007年1月和2009 年 8月 , 现在 。 Ohloh也有一些好的数字 。

我认为它肯定会在Chromebook和其他基于网络的系统推动对HTML5应用的需求方面有所提升。 甚至愤怒的小鸟到chrome的新端口也在使用GWT:

http://chrome.angrybirds.com/

证据:

http://r2045.project-slingshot-hr.appspot.com/fowl/fowl.nocache.js